What Are TMT Bars?
TMT bars are steel bars that undergo a thermomechanical process to enhance their strength and flexibility. These bars are widely used in RCC (Reinforced Cement Concrete) constructions for residential, commercial, and industrial buildings. The unique manufacturing process gives them high tensile strength while maintaining ductility—making them ideal for earthquake-prone zones and coastal areas.
Key Features of Quality TMT Bars
-
High Yield Strength
Fe 500 and Fe 550D grade TMT bars offer high yield strength, essential for high-rise buildings and heavy infrastructure projects. -
Corrosion Resistance
TMT bars with a rust-resistant coating or corrosion-resistant elements like copper, chromium, and phosphorus extend the life of your structure. -
Earthquake Resistance
Their superior ductility and elongation make them ideal for earthquake-prone areas, reducing the chances of structural collapse. -
Weldability
Good quality TMT bars allow easy bending and welding without losing strength, ideal for custom construction designs.
Types of TMT Steel Bars
-
Fe 415: Suitable for small-scale residential construction.
-
Fe 500: Ideal for medium-rise buildings and general construction.
-
Fe 550 & Fe 550D: Best for heavy-load infrastructure like bridges, dams, and high-rises.
-
Fe 600: Used in industrial and mega infrastructure projects.
What Is Fe 550 TMT Steel Bar?
Fe 550 is one of the high-strength TMT steel bar variants, primarily used in high-rise buildings and heavy-load structures.
-
‘Fe’ stands for the iron content in the bar.
-
‘550’ represents the minimum yield strength of 550 N/mm².
Fe 550 offers greater load-bearing capacity with lower steel consumption, making it cost-efficient and strong.

Recommended Use of TMT Bars by Structure
Structure Type | Recommended TMT Bar Grade |
---|---|
Residential Buildings | Fe 500 |
High-Rise Towers | Fe 550D |
Dams & Bridges | Fe 550 or Fe 600 |
Industrial Warehouses | Fe 500 |
Coastal Projects | CRS TMT Bars |
FAQs
Q1. Which is the best TMT bar grade for house construction?
A: Fe 500 is widely considered the best for residential buildings due to its ideal balance of strength and flexibility.
Q2. What makes Fe 550D better than Fe 550?
A: Fe 550D has higher ductility, which improves earthquake resistance without compromising strength.
Q3. Are Indian TMT bars suitable for export?
A: Yes, many Indian TMT manufacturers export to Southeast Asia, Africa, and the Middle East due to global-standard quality.
